Antonio Rogerio Nogueira is a Brazilian mixed martial artist and an amateur boxer. He was entitled as the Brazilian Super Heavyweight Champion in the year 2006 and 2007. On August 28 2009, Dana White had announced that Nogueira signed a contract with the UFC. Nogueira won the UFC 106 event against Luiz Cane with a sweeping left hook finishing his opponent with punches at 1:56 on the first round.

Nogueira was then scheduled to fight Brandon Vera at UFC 109 but then he was forced to take the fight off because of a fractured ankle he got while training. His next fight was against Forrest Griffin at UFC 114 but it fails when Griffin pulled out the fight due to a shoulder injury. Griffin was then replaced by Jason Brilz, and Nogueira won a split decision. He then faced Ryan Bader but he lost the fight via unanimous decision. Finally, Nogueira was expected to fight against Tito Ortiz at UFC Fight Night 24 but Ortiz was forced to withdrawn from the match because of a cut during training, and replaced by Phil Davis. Nogueira was now having a 19-4 mixed martial arts record.

On the other hand, Phil Kwabina Davis is an American mixed martial artist currently fighting on a light heavyweight division at UFC. Both Nogueira and Davis signed a contract with the UFC in the 2009, but Nogueira was earlier than Davis as Davis signed in the month of December. On February 2010 at UFC 109, Davis won the fight against Brian Stann. Davis defeated Alexander Gustafasson on the first round with Anaconda Choke at 4 minutes and 55 seconds time on April 2010. Davis faced Rodney Wallace last August 2010, he won the fight with unanimous decision. On November 20, 2010, Davis won the match against Tim Boetsch by a modified kimura submission and then awarded for the submission of the night and received Submission of the Year award. Davis and Matt Hamill match was expected in Toronto at UFC 129 but Hamill replaced for Thiago Silva. Davis against Jason Brilz was set but it change again as he will fill in for Tito Ortiz. Finally, Davis is now set to face Nogueira at UFC Fight Night 24 having his undefeated record of 8-0.
